The most frequently mutated metabolic genes in human cancer are those encoding the enzymes isocitrate dehydrogenase 1 (IDH1) and IDH2; these mutations have so far been identified in more than 20 tumor types. Since <i>IDH</i> mutations were first reported in glioma over a decade ago, extensive research has revealed their association with altered cellular processes.
